      Imagine Dragons, an American pop rock band formed in 2008 in Las Vegas, Nevada, currently features lead singer Dan Reynolds, guitarist Wayne Sermon, and bassist Ben McKee. They first broke into the music scene with the release of their single "It's Time" and gained widespread recognition with their debut album *Night Visions* (2012), which produced the hit singles "Radioactive" and "Demons". "Radioactive" was named the "biggest rock hit of the year" by Rolling Stone, and it held the record for the longest charting song on the Billboard Hot 100. In 2013, MTV hailed Imagine Dragons as the "year's biggest breakout band," while Billboard named them the "Breakthrough Band of 2013" and the "Biggest Band of 2017." They also topped Billboard's "Year in Rock" rankings for 2013, 2017, and 2018, and were recognized as the top duo/group in 2018.
      Their second studio album, *Smoke + Mirrors* (2015), topped the charts in the US, Canada, and the UK. Following this, their third album, *Evolve* (2017), brought massive success with chart-topping hits like "Believer," "Thunder," and "Whatever It Takes," making Imagine Dragons the artist with the most weeks at number one on Billboard's Hot Rock Songs chart. Their fourth album, *Origins* (2018), featured the hit single "Natural," which also reached number one on the Hot Rock Songs chart. Though their albums were commercially successful, critical reception was varied. Their fifth album, *Mercury – Acts 1 & 2* (2022), was released in two parts and received mixed reviews as well.
      Imagine Dragons have won numerous awards, including three American Music Awards, nine Billboard Music Awards, one Grammy Award, an MTV Video Music Award, and a World Music Award. In 2014, they received 14 Billboard Music Award nominations, including for Top Artist of the Year. By 2018, they were nominated 11 more times for Billboard awards. 
      With over 74 million albums and 65 million digital songs sold globally, Imagine Dragons rank among the best-selling music artists in the world. The band has amassed an impressive 160 billion streams across music platforms. They were Spotify's most-streamed group in 2018 and made history as the first rock band to have four songs—"Radioactive," "Demons," "Believer," and "Thunder"—surpass one billion streams each. Additionally, they are the only group in RIAA history to have four songs certified higher than Diamond. According to Billboard, "Believer," "Thunder," and "Radioactive" were the top three best-performing rock songs of the 2010s.

      Nothing But Thieves is an English rock band, formed in 2012 in Southend-on-Sea, Essex. The band consists of lead vocalist and guitarist Conor Mason, Joe Langridge-Brown - guitar, Dominic Craik - guitar & keyboard, bassist Philip Blake and James Price on the drums. In 2014, Nothing But Thieves signed to RCA Records and a year later, they released their debut self titled album. The second album - Broken Machine was released in September 2017, receiving wide acclaim in addition to peaking at no.2 in the UK album charts. Their third studio album, Moral Panic, is set to be released in October 2020.

      Massive Attack is a band based out of Bristol, UK that’s been on the scene since 1988. Its band members have created a unique type of music, mixing in elements and lyric styles from hip hop, reggae, and soul music. Their music videos are known to be thought- provoking and full of imagery and symbolism.       Massive Attack Background

       

      Massive Attack is made up of three members: 3D, Daddy G, and Mushroom. 3D’s real name is Robert Del Naja, Daddy G is actually named Grant Marshall, and Mushroom was born as Andrew Vowles. Although Mushroom has left the band, his work with them together represents some of their best music. The three members met as members of The Wild Bunch, which was a group of musicians on the Bristol club scene in the 80s. From there, they decided to band together and create music that stood out at the time. The band has had its ups and downs, but their music has always remained consistently popular.  

       

      Massive Attack’s Greatest Hits

       

      Some of Massive Attack’s most popular songs among fans are “Protection”, “Paradise Circle”, and “Teardrop”. Their most famous album, Mezzanine, sold over four million copies collectively.
